
java如何逆向生成实体类
用户关注问题
什么工具可以帮助进行Java实体类的逆向生成?
在Java项目中,是否有推荐的工具能够根据数据库表结构自动生成对应的实体类?
常用的Java实体类逆向生成工具
许多开发者使用MyBatis Generator、Hibernate Tools以及JPA Buddy等工具来根据数据库结构自动生成Java实体类。这些工具能够显著提高开发效率,减少手工编写代码的错误。
逆向生成实体类时需要准备哪些基础信息?
想要通过逆向工程生成Java实体类,应该提前做哪些准备工作?
逆向生成实体类的准备工作
必须确保数据库连接信息完整且正确,包括数据库类型、地址、用户名和密码。此外,要知道需要生成实体类的具体数据库表名称及其字段结构。准备好数据库表后,配置逆向生成工具的相关参数,保证能够顺利获取表结构信息。
逆向生成的实体类需要手动修改吗?
用工具逆向生成的实体类是不是直接就能用,还是需要进一步调整?
逆向生成实体类后的修改建议
虽然逆向生成工具能够快速创建基础实体类,但是通常需要根据业务需求对生成的代码进行调整,例如添加注解、实现接口或者定制字段类型转换等。这些自定义修改使实体类更加符合项目规范和业务逻辑。